The Certified AIOps Professional credential is a structured framework that validates your ability to integrate machine learning and data analytics into IT operations. It is not about writing AI models from scratch; it is about using existing intelligence to monitor, analyze, and automate infrastructure.
At its core, AIOps combines big data and machine learning to automate IT processes, including event correlation, anomaly detection, and incident remediation. The certification teaches you how to ingest operational data, detect patterns, filter out redundant noise from alert systems, and automate the response. It moves the focus away from reactive troubleshooting—where you fix errors after they happen—toward proactive management, where systems predict and resolve issues automatically.

Why Certified AIOps Professional is Valuable
The value of this certification lies in its focus on operational efficiency. Modern software architectures produce a massive amount of data. Without AIOps, engineers often face alert fatigue, where they miss critical issues because they are buried in too many non-critical notifications.
This credential proves you possess the skills to reduce mean time to resolution and improve overall system stability. Frequently Asked Questions (General)
What is the primary purpose of AIOps? To reduce alert noise and enable proactive issue resolution.
Is programming required for AIOps? Coding skills help greatly, but understanding data and architecture is just as important.
Is AIOps a tool or a strategy? It is a strategy that utilizes specific tools to achieve its goals.
How is AIOps different from traditional monitoring? Traditional methods use static thresholds; AIOps uses dynamic, self-learning models.
Does AIOps replace human engineers? No, it acts as a force multiplier for the team.
What is the cost of implementing AIOps? It requires time and training, but it pays for itself by reducing downtime.
What kind of data does AIOps need? It requires consistent streams of logs, metrics, and application traces.
How long does it take to become proficient? It varies, but the basics can be learned in a short time if the training is structured.
Is AIOps meant for cloud environments only? It works anywhere, but the scale of cloud environments makes it most necessary there.
Do I need experience in big data? Understanding data management is helpful, as AIOps works with large datasets.
Can AIOps improve security? Yes, it excels at spotting behavioral patterns that indicate a security breach.
Is AIOps a standard practice? It is rapidly becoming the industry standard for managing complex systems.
